1. Refine Your Value Proposition for Instant Impact
A prospect decides whether to stay or leave your site within the first five seconds. Your value proposition is the promise of value to be delivered. It’s the primary reason a prospect should buy from you rather than your competitor.
- The Hack: Move away from generic slogans. Use a clear, bold headline that addresses a specific pain point.
- Application: Instead of “Best Running Shoes,” use “The Only Running Shoes Designed to Prevent Knee Pain—Or Your Money Back.” This creates immediate clarity and trust.
2. Strategic Social Proof Integration
In 2025, consumers are more skeptical than ever. They don’t trust what brands say about themselves; they trust what other customers say. This is a core pillar of The Art of Conversion Optimization: 8 Awesome Ways to Convert Your Prospects to Buyers.
- The Hack: Use “dynamic” social proof. Beyond just star ratings, show real-time notifications such as “5 people in New York just bought this item” or “Join 50,000+ satisfied customers.”
- Result: This triggers the “bandwagon effect,” making the prospect feel safe in their decision to purchase.
3. Eliminate Checkout Friction
The checkout page is the most sensitive part of the buyer’s journey. High shipping costs, forced account creation, and long forms are the top reasons for cart abandonment.
- The Hack: Implement a “One-Click” checkout and offer Guest Checkout as the default option.
- Optimization: Reduce the number of form fields to the absolute minimum. Use Google Autocomplete for address entry to save the user time and effort.
4. Use Scarcity and Urgency (The Ethical Way)
Human beings are wired to avoid loss. When a product is perceived as scarce, its perceived value increases. This psychological trigger can move a prospect from “maybe later” to “buy now.”
- The Hack: Use low-stock alerts and countdown timers for limited-time offers.
- The Art of Conversion: Ensure the urgency is real. If a “sale ends in 2 hours” timer resets every time the page is refreshed, you will lose the customer’s trust forever.
5. Leverage High-Quality Visuals and Augmented Reality (AR)
One of the biggest hurdles in online shopping is the inability to touch the product. High-quality imagery and video help bridge this physical gap.
- The Hack: Use 360-degree product views and short “unboxing” videos.
- 2025 Trend: Use AR tools that allow customers to “see” the product in their space (like furniture in their living room) or “try on” items via their smartphone camera. This drastically reduces the “return rate” and increases buyer confidence.
6. Hyper-Personalization Through AI
A generic shopping experience is a boring one. In The Art of Conversion Optimization: 8 Awesome Ways to Convert Your Prospects to Buyers, personalization means showing the right product to the right person at the exact right time.
- The Hack: Use AI-driven recommendation engines. If a user previously looked at hiking boots, show them waterproof socks or trail maps on their next visit.
- The Goal: Make the website feel like it was built specifically for that individual user.
7. Optimize for the “Mobile-First” Consumer
With over 70% of e-commerce transactions happening on mobile devices, your mobile site can no longer be a “scaled-down” version of your desktop site. It must be a dedicated, high-performance experience.
- The Hack: Use “Sticky” Call-to-Action (CTA) buttons that remain visible as the user scrolls. Ensure that your site loads in under 2 seconds; every second of delay can result in a 7% drop in conversions.
- Payment Ease: Integrate mobile wallets like Apple Pay and Google Pay to allow for “thumb-print” purchases.
8. Proactive Customer Support via Live Chat
A prospect often has one last question before they hit “Buy”—something about the warranty, the fit, or the shipping time. If they have to search for an email address, they will likely leave.
- The Hack: Use proactive AI Chatbots that pop up with a helpful message: “Hi! Do you have a question about the sizing of this jacket? I’m here to help!”
- Impact: Providing an instant answer removes the final bit of friction, turning a hesitant lead into a successful sale.
The Importance of Continuous Testing
Mastering The Art of Conversion Optimization: 8 Awesome Ways to Convert Your Prospects to Buyers is not a “one-and-done” task. It is a cycle of testing, learning, and refining.
Use A/B testing to compare two versions of a landing page. Change the color of your “Add to Cart” button, rewrite your headlines, and experiment with different types of social proof. Even a small 0.5% increase in conversion rate can lead to a massive boost in your bottom line over the course of a year.
